首页 新闻 会员 周边 捐助

不同的数据库(sqlserver、Mysql、Oracle)数据库sql语句相同吗?

0
[已解决问题] 解决于 2017-04-11 16:00

不同的数据库,比如(sqlserver、Mysql、Oracle)它们的数据库sql语句相同吗?例如sql语句查询,查找。

sql
飞离地平线的主页 飞离地平线 | 初学一级 | 园豆:18
提问于:2017-04-10 19:20
< >
分享
最佳答案
0

http://www.cnblogs.com/zgx/archive/2011/08/22/2149810.html

 

sql是有标准的,然后各个厂家扩展出了自己的特性,只要遵循最基本的sql标准,都是通用的。

奖励园豆:5
hahanonym | 小虾三级 |园豆:1460 | 2017-04-11 10:30

sql语句的写法都很类似,但不同数据库基本都有自己专用的函数(微软还自己搞了一堆标准),如果sql语句用到了这些函数那就不能通用了,比如取当前日期,sqlserver是select getdate();oracle 是select sysdate from dual;类似的不同还很多.谢谢。

飞离地平线 | 园豆:18 (初学一级) | 2017-04-11 10:57

也就是说sql标准相同,各自有各自的特性(函数)或特点。

飞离地平线 | 园豆:18 (初学一级) | 2017-04-11 10:58
其他回答(3)
0

每一种数据库的查询语言各有自已的不同之处

ycyzharry | 园豆:25683 (高人七级) | 2017-04-10 19:23
0

肯定不同啦。你认为所有语言的语法会一样的吗

MRGan | 园豆:71 (初学一级) | 2017-04-11 08:43
0

肯定不同 Limit 就只有mysql有

晓道 | 园豆:297 (菜鸟二级) | 2017-04-11 12:24
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册